How I did it: i spent a long time studying. I got some AP exam prep books, wrote lots of practice essays, generally just put a lot of work into the exam. i made a giant timeline, where i gave each president a sheet of paper and then i wrote all of the things that happened under that president. i also made a flowchart of the evolution of the two party system.
Lessons & tips: working hard and achieving something is one of the best feelings you can experience.
Resources: peterson's ap us prep book, kaplan flash cards
